> > > Note that the screen pixmap still exists and is drawn into by the
> > > clients. What should happen with the panning is that the CRTC is updated
> > > through set_mode_major which invalidates the new CRTC location in the
> > big
> > > screen Pixmap and the contents copied during the next shadow update.
> > >
> > > That's the theory at least...
